Cyber Bingo -- Cyberbingo has come up with some changes. They now offer autodaub, altho I found the number appears on the board before it hits the end of the chute. You can purchase from one card, at $0.25 up to 12 cards. I did play the Jackpot game, with payout starting at $1000, if covered in 50 numbers. There were 36 players. I played one card, and this is how the calls went, at 21 calls I had one number covered, at 30 calls - 4 covered, 40 numbers - 9 covered, 45 numbers - 11 covered. The Jackpot decreased to $750 at 51 numbers and decreased each number. At 59 numbers the JP is $100.00, at 60 it is $50.00, and $25.00 thereafter, less than a regular game. The game went on the 64th number and was split two ways. The game menu offers options, not many. Calls are fast, approximately 6 seconds between calls. The wait between games is approximately 5 minutes. On regular games the payout is determined by the number of players in the game. They offer specials, you have to go to site to see them all. I don't like the odds. Your choice.

NOTE TO PLAYERS........All of you who have Credit Cards, whether you use them online or as plastic in stores, note that there is a new scam on the move. Some credit card companies will give you a free gift, i.e. a free Travel "Thingie", (can't use names). If you don't call on this, you will eventually find that you have a charge on your account, and you did NOT authorize or order this item. Call the co, they tell you to call the number listed by the charge. The XYZ Co will credit back, however they offer to keep the "membership" open for another six months, at the end of which time you will again find yourself being charged on a monthly membership you thought you dealt with in the first place!
Our answer to this has to been call, tell them to eliminate us competely from the data base, and tell them that if any further charges appear, we will go to States Atty General, and the Feds too. Basically, check all your statements, and deal with any charges immediately. We were also charged US$114.00 for a call to a foreign porn site! Took three calls to AT& T to get this charge removed, with AT&T insisting that a page disclaimer comes up telling pc user that the site is dialing to another number. Not true!
